GHAZIABAD. Bharat Electronics Limited (BEL) has handed over 10 Ashok Leyland Dost 1500 CC tipper vehicles to the Uttar Pradesh State Industrial Development Authority (UPSIDA) under its Corporate Social Responsibility initiative. The vehicles were formally flagged off on 7 September 2026 at BEL’s Sahibabad Site-IV premises by Ambrish Tripathi, Director (Human Resources), BEL, and Balkar Singh (IAS), CEO, UPSIDA. The ceremony was also attended by Smt. Rashmi Kathuria, Executive Director & Unit Head, BEL Ghaziabad, and Rajeev Tyagi, Principal General Manager, UPSIDA, alongside other senior officials.
This CSR initiative aims to strengthen waste management across five major industrial areas in the Ghaziabad district through regular, door-to-door collection of industrial garbage. By deploying these dedicated tippers, the collaboration between BEL and UPSIDA seeks to maintain cleaner industrial zones, boost overall sanitation standards, and foster healthier environmental conditions for surrounding communities.
